This former USAF Provider had originally been built as a C-123B but was later converted to C-123J. It was placed in storage at MASDC in 1976 and delivered to the RoKAF the following year. Since 1995 it is on display in the Seoul war museum. Seen here after sunset and after a fresh paint job.

Beaver 58600 is a mystery. Given how South Korea's Beavers were serialled one would think this is 55-8600, but that serial does not exist, nor is there any option in the fy58 range. One report suggests this is in fact 82073 (58-2073, c/n 1406), but that was noted in 2006, 2011 and 2018 on display at the nearby Daejeon army camp. This 58600 has been on display here since at least 2006, noted in 2007, 2011, 2014 and 2018.

The identity of this F-86F is unclear. Given its current serial, the obvious candidate is 55-3833 (c/n 227-18). This F-86F was delivered to Japan as JASDF 62-7439. Many former JASDF aircraft went to South Korea. However, according to Joe Baugher's website this aircraft went to Tunisia under MAP in 1969. The Scramble database mentions this aircraft under Tunisia with only the 1969 delivery date as the first and last noted date but lists its JASDF serial as FMS serial. I suspect that there is a real chance that 55-3833 in fact went to RoKAF and is on display now in the Grand Park.

This O-1C has BuNo 151776 and was delivered to the USN on 31 October 1963. The USN, however, never used this Bird Dog as it was immediately struck of charge the next day to be handed over to South Korea. This took place later in November 1963. For that reason it also received a USAF serial (63-12741), which was never carried on the aircraft. The South Korean Navy operated the aircraft under serial 51776. Since 2015, it is preserved at the gate of Pohang NAS as part of the 6th Air Wing collection.

This is one of a batch of eleven T-37C for the RoKAF (72-1359/1369). Three of these are now preserved, 361 at the KAI museum in Sacheon, 368 at the Sacheon golf course, and 366 at the war museum in Seoul. The latter, which is in this museum since 2006, is seen in this photo taken just after sunset.

This is former USAF Trojan 51-7830 that in 1953 was active with the 3505 PTW at Greenville AFB, MS. Around 1960 is was operating from Kisarazu AB in Japan, where it was struck of charge on 16 February 1961. In that same month, it was transferred to the RoKAF. It has been preserved in Seoul at least since 1997. This photo was taken sunset.

The history of this Tracker remains a mystery. It is supposed to be former USN 136595 which was delivered to the JMSDF as 4108 in 1957 and was last noted there in 1976. In 1978, it appeared in the US civil register as N207AK (to be used as fire bomber by the State of Alaska), but apparently it was never taken up as such. In 1995, it emerged in the Seoul war memorial, initially with serial 6707, which is former USN Tracker 136707 (c/n 616). Some reports indicate that the latter aircraft indeed was delivered to the RoKAF in 1972 and later went to the navy. So 6595 might be fake.

This aircraft was developed in 1953, right after the Korean war by the RoKAF Technical School and is generally seen as the start of South Korea's domestic aerospace industry. In 1960, it was transferred to a civil flight school in Daegu. In 2004, the fuselage of the aircraft was salvaged from the Kyeongsang Technical High School in Daegu and a restoration project started. Two new aircraft were built in 2011, both of which are now preserved as well. It is thought that this aircraft at the KAI museum is the restored aircraft with the original fuselage. The name 復活 on the nose means Resurrection.

Like many South Korean Dragonflies, this aircraft first operated with the USAF (as 69-6341), then went to the South Vietnamese AF, and then to South Korea. It has been preserved in the Grand Park of Ulsan since at least 2011 in Black Eagles colours. It was raining a little when I took this photo...
